Sony BRAVIA DAV-HDX500 Theater System

The DAV-HDX500 BRAVIA system integrates a high-quality DVD changer with HDMI (High Definition Multimedia Interface) output with 720p/1080i video upscaling for connectivity with the latest HD digital televisions to enhance picture quality and sound.The system features BRAVIA Theater Sync, which helps integrate the operation of the system with a compatible BRAVIA television sending control signals over HDMI. With the touch of a button, users can automatically turn on and switch inputs, syncing connected devices making operation easier.Also included is Sony's Digital Media Port. This enables the addition of music options with wireless Bluetooth devices, WiFi-enabled PCs and portable digital music players, including select Network Walkman players, with a simple connection through an optional accessory. Once connected the device is powered and controlled by the system.Additionally, Digital Cinema Auto Calibration (DCAC) is included, simplifying multi-channel surround sound setup with the use of an included microphone for a balanced home theater experience.The DAV-HDX500 system is also XM Connect and Play ready with Neural Surround and offers height adjustable floor standing speakers designed to match the style and height of BRAVIA televisions. Optical and coaxial inputs are included for connectivity to digital audio sources. The XM Connect and Play feature requires a separate subscription and antenna for satellite radio service.

 

Watch movies, listen to your entire music collection and play XMŽ satellite radio with the Sony DAV-HDX500 BRAVIAŽ Theater System. And with the touch of a button on the included remote, BRAVIAŽ Theatre Sync lets you manage select Sony HDMI? components quickly and effortlessly. You can also enjoy simplified integration of portable music players and other optional Digital Media Port (DMP) accessories with the DMP and front-mounted connections that enhance audio with Digital Signal Processing. The DAV-HDX500 even features a 5-DVD/CD changer that upscales standard 480p DVDs to 1080i resolution (requires compatible television). In addition to playing from a wide range of music sources, the DAV-DX500 boasts automatic calibration that delivers optimal sound from speakers, no matter where they are placed.
